Where can I find small empty bottles to put my own shampoo and such into for air travel?

I'll be flying next month to stay with some friends for a few days, and the TSA guidelines are really annoying. I don't want to buy travel-sized shampoo, conditioner, body wash and toothpaste, because I probably won't find my brands. If you want inexpensive bottles, CVS or other pharmacies always have them. And I'm guessing you won't want to spend the $ but if you think you'll travel more, you might want to check out http://www.pitotubes.com/products.asp?ca鈥?/a> Unlike those little screw-top bottles, which WILL leak all over the place no matter how much air space you leave or how tight you fasten them (be sure and put them in plastic bags so your clothes aren't wrecked), the pitot tubes use some little pressure idea to keep leaks from happening. I travel a lot and just bought some and they were far less messy and more convenient that the the 50 cent plastic screw tops. But they're pricey if you're only going on one airline trip.Where can I find small empty bottles to put my own shampoo and such into for air travel?

In order to get around the 3 ounces carry on rule. Don't put them in your carry on. You can pack a whole bottle of shampoo in your check in luggage. The 3 ounce rule only applies to carry on. I don't think you plan on washing your hair during the flight.
First, I'd either call or read the limitations of the airport/airline you're using to be sure that you can bring liquids (especially bottles that aren't packaged like unopened bottles of water) after that, you can purchase bottles at stores like wal mart or kmart. they should only be like 25 cents apiece. i've seen them in pretty much any size imaginable from like 2 ounces to 30 ounces.
